Citizen Police Academy Offers Unique Look at MPD

The Milwaukee Police Department is now accepting applications for its next Citizen Police Academy Class that begins Wednesday, March 19, 2008.  Applications are available at the Police Academy, 6680 N. Teutonia Avenue.

The Milwaukee Citizen Police Academy is a 10-week program designed to provide citizens with a working knowledge of the Milwaukee Police Department.  It consists of a series of classes held once a week for three hours.  Instruction includes classroom academics and practical applications in law, police procedures, defense and arrest tactics, firearms training and state-of-the-art technology used to combat crime.
